Four dead and several wounded in mass shooting at Indiana shopping mall

Four people were killed and two were wounded in a mass shooting at a shopping mall just south of Indianapolis on Sunday evening, which ended when an armed good Samaritan took out the gunman.

Law enforcement was called to the Greenwood Park Mall in Greenwood, Indiana, just after 6 p.m. EDT to respond to reports of an active shooter. Locals on the scene began tweeting about sounds of gunfire and told reporters outside that chaos ensued as soon as the suspect began shooting, with panicked shoppers racing in different directions searching for cover.

One of the dead is the shooter, Greenwood Police Department Chief Jim Ison said to reporters at the scene. The shooter, identified only as an adult male, entered the mall with a rifle and several magazines of ammunition and began firing in the food court. He was taken out by an armed person, who shot the man dead.

“The real hero of the day is the citizen that was lawfully carrying a firearm in that food court and was able to stop the shooter almost as soon as he began,” Ison said at a briefing late Sunday.

One of the two wounded was a 12-year-old girl with a minor injury. Police said she and the other wounded person were transported to local hospitals and are both in stable condition.

Four of the victims who were hit by gunfire were female, while one was male. Ison said he did not yet know the gender or ages of those who were killed.

Witnesses reported to local journalists that they heard somewhere in the vicinity of 20-30 gunshots during the shooting.

Authorities said they believe the shooting did not occur beyond the food court. They also obtained a suspicious backpack in a bathroom near the food court, though they had yet to confirm if it belonged to the shooter.

Investigators could not yet offer a motive for the shooting.

With the situation still unfolding, the Indianapolis Metropolitan Police Department tweeted that it was assisting the Greenwood Police Department in responding to the shooting and cautioned those reading to: “Please avoid sharing misinformation on social media until [authorities] confirm details.”

Greenwood is an Indiana suburb located south of Indianapolis. It has a population of about 60,000 people.
